// GRAPH_MAX_RENDER_NODES
//
// Cap for the Tangleview dependency graph visualizer. Above this
// node count we collapse transitive edges into cluster stubs;
// demo at the eng sync hits the limit with the monorepo import.
// Raise only after the layout worker fix lands. Validated against
// the build tagged below.

session token of kahog-bahif = htk9_f63daec35

The Quillbarrow scheduler began firing the nightly reconciliation job up to eleven minutes late after the Harstead cluster upgrade. First, compare the scheduler host clock against the stratum source and record the offset in the incident log. Second, check whether the misfire threshold was widened during the upgrade — this has masked drift before. Do not restart the scheduler until offsets are captured, or we lose the evidence. Once captured, verify the running daemon against the expected configuration values listed below.

settings of yawif-yafop:
[druys]
port = 9000
region = south-3
host = druys.zemvarsoft.internal
team = frador
timeout_ms = 3000
retries = 4

Hello and welcome to Fernway Court. A few notes on arrival arrangements. The bike cage sits behind the west parking gates and is accessible from 6:30am to 9:00pm on weekdays. Please wheel bikes through the pedestrian gate only, never the vehicle barrier, as sensors can trap wheels. Both gates and the cage lock accept the same credential, which you will find below.

badge for yafof-faduf: bdg-O-80

**Q: I'm locked out of the FieldPing gateway console mid-review — what now?**

Happens more than you'd think. The FieldPing telemetry gateway drops sessions after 20 idle minutes, and code-review sandboxes don't auto-refresh tokens. Don't file a ticket; just re-seed your sandbox from the recovery flow in the admin panel. It'll prompt you for the standard reviewer passphrase, which is listed right below for convenience.

strongbox words: oliael-gilax-lamael

CSV Import Wizard (Tallowby) env vars: IMPORT_MAX_ROWS caps uploads (default 50000). DELIMITER_GUESS toggles auto-detection. STRICT_HEADERS rejects unknown columns when true. All changes require a wizard-service restart. In .env.import, after setting STRICT_HEADERS, add the storage bucket's access secret on the next line.

secret setting of tajof-bahif: COURIER_KEY3=65d